Clumsiness
Clumsiness noun - The carriage of someone whose movements and posture are ungainly or inelegant.

Inexpertness
Inexpertness noun - A lack of the level of skill associated with an expert or professional.
Usage example: the inexpertness of the plasterwork is painfully obvious to all who visit that historic house
